March 14th "The Undiscovered Country" Jill McAllister 10:45 a.m.
Long ago, the scholar Tung-Shan noted, “If you look for the truth outside yourself, it gets farther and farther away.” This doesn’t mean, of course, that each of us knows everything. I think it means that whatever we truly know, we know because we have met it in ourselves. There is within each of us a vast country and it is all of life, it is our whole life—far deeper and broader than our conscious minds can comprehend. Exploring and navigating this country within is “the inner life.” We are there, whether we know it or not.
